WebLong-bodied Cellar Spiders. Appearance: Cellar spiders are pale yellow to light brown in color with long, skinny legs and a small body. Region: There are about 20 species of cellar spiders found throughout the United States and Canada. Habitat: Cellar spiders are typically found in areas with high humidity and moisture, basements and crawlspaces.
